There are no modifications nor is there a module to my knowledge that allows you to bypass registration before placing adverts.

The best you can do is make registration as simple as possible with the minimum to fill out (name username, password, email). You can call it what you like - login details, contact details bla bla but fundamentally it is registration. Any other system you are talking about is not doing anything different except changing the order in the process whereby the seller's contact details are being entered. It is still a registration. Do it first or do it last.

As already stated, at some point, a seller has to put his contact details into the system. I think you are focussing on the wrong issues. The most important issues are marketing and your business plan. Then ease of use.
